使用LocalDate打印日历

使用使用LocalDate打印日历java代码:

import java.time.*;

public class getDate {

    public static void main(String[] args) {
        System.out.println("Mon Tue Wed Thu Fir Sat Sun");
        for(int i=1;i<value;i++)
        {
            System.out.print("    ");
        }
        while (date.getMonthValue() == month)
        {
            System.out.printf("%3d", date.getDayOfMonth());
            if(date.getDayOfMonth() == today)
            {
                System.out.print("*");
            } else {
                System.out.print(" ");
            }
            date = date.plusDays(1);
            if(date.getDayOfWeek().getValue() == 1)
            {
                System.out.println();
            }
        }
        if(date.getDayOfWeek().getValue() != 1)
        {
            System.out.println();
        }

    }
}

  

执行结果:

 

【版权申明】未经博主同意,谢绝转载!(请尊重原创,博主保留追究权) https://www.cnblogs.com/facetwitter/p/17788261.html

posted @ 2023-10-25 22:10  saneim  阅读(11)  评论(0编辑  收藏  举报